You must not like many boxers from the past eras as most boxers fought whomever and whenever.....
I've made this debate before with MANY people and I always say the same way fighters loose early in their careers like Hopkins, Arguello the Marquez brothers JCC could have also lost that same way but he didn't....
I wont debate the quality of his opponents cause the facts are there but I will debate you smashing him like hes the only fighter in history to have build up a career this way especially in the time he fought....
I've said it before thats fine take away 35 fights (as most people that I've debated with somehow have determined thats the amount of 'bums' he faced) and his record still stands at 73-6-2 better then almost any fighter from his time with some great names on his resume. For the sake of your argument I'll leave his loses to Wise & Wiley on his record (eventhough they fall under your 'bum' category.
So now that we cut his career down and took off those 35 wins, his career is still there. It's funny though cause if you take many fighters records from the past eras you can easily point out fighters had 20-30 fights against what your calling 'bums'..... Don't belive me check the records; Duran, Arguello, Olivares, Jorge F. Castro, Jose L. Ramirez..... But these fighters also have great names Pernell, SRL, RJJ to name a few....
When you come out and label him as the 'Bum beater you pretty much, drag a S*** load of other names with his' (if you would measure them with the same stick)
